引言
以太坊(Ethereum)作为一种热门的区块链平台,为用户提供了丰富的去中心化应用(DApp)和智能合约。随着其使用人数的增加,越来越多的人开始关注如何存储和管理以太坊,尤其是以太坊钱包及节点的选择。在这篇文章中,我们将深入探讨以太坊钱包和节点之间的区别,以及使用它们的优缺点,让您在选择时能够做出明智的决策。
以太坊钱包的定义与类型
以太坊钱包是存储用户以太坊资产(ETH)和ERC-20代币的工具,主要用于发送、接收和管理加密货币。根据访问方式和安全性,钱包可以大致分为以下几种类型:
- 热钱包:在线钱包,如区块链浏览器钱包和手机应用程序,便捷但安全性相对较低。
- 冷钱包:离线钱包,包含硬件钱包和纸钱包,安全性高但操作不如热钱包便捷。
- 桌面钱包:在个人计算机上运行的客户端钱包,结合了热钱包的操作便捷性和冷钱包的相对安全性。
以太坊钱包主要的作用是生成和管理私钥。私钥是用于访问和管理用户资产的唯一凭证,因此钱包的安全性至关重要。
以太坊节点的定义与类型
以太坊节点是连接以太坊网络的计算机,通过维护以太坊区块链的完整副本来实现验证和传播交易。节点可以分为几种类型:
- 全节点:下载并存储以太坊区块链的完整副本,能够自主验证交易和区块,提供了最高的网络安全性和去中心化程度。
- 轻节点:只下载区块头信息,依赖全节点提供交易数据和验证,适合存储空间有限的用户。
- 矿节点:参与为网络提供新增块的矿工,全节点的一种,可以验证交易和维护区块链。
节点的主要功能是加密、安全和去中心化,是以太坊网络的重要组成部分。用户可以通过运行节点来提升网络的安全性和稳定性。
以太坊钱包与节点的区别
虽然以太坊钱包和节点都涉及以太坊网络,但它们的功能和目的各不相同:
- 功能差异:钱包专注于资产存储和管理,而节点则实时更新和验证区块链数据。
- 使用者角色:钱包主要面向普通用户,旨在便捷地进行加密货币交易;节点则主要面向开发者、矿工和对区块链核心技术有了解的用户。
- 安全性:全节点提供高安全性,但运行和维护相对复杂;热钱包便捷性高但安全性较低,适合小额交易。
- 资源消耗:节点需要更多的存储、内存和带宽,因为它需要维护整个区块链数据;而钱包的资源消耗较少,尤其是轻钱包。
各类钱包和节点的优缺点
选择合适的以太坊钱包和节点,根据个人需求和使用场景至关重要。以下是钱包和节点的优缺点分析:
以太坊钱包的优缺点
优点:
- 操作简便,用户界面友好,便于普通用户使用。
- 提供多种功能,如代币管理和交易历史查看。
- 支持多种设备,许多钱包也提供手机应用,便于移动管理资产。
缺点:
- 热钱包的安全性较低,更容易受到网络攻击。
- 冷钱包在使用时相对不便,需要手动转移资产。
- 桌面钱包可能会受到恶意软件的威胁,需定期更新。
以太坊节点的优缺点
优点:
- 提供更高的安全性,支持自主验证交易和区块。
- 帮助提升以太坊网络的去中心化程度和稳定性。
- 参与整个网络的共识和维护,能够贡献社区建设。
缺点:
- 要求较高的硬件资源,尤其对于全节点,需持续运行。
- 运行和维护较为复杂,技术门槛较高。
- 轻节点虽然消耗少,但不具备自主验证能力,安全性相对较低。
常见问题解答
如何选择适合自己的以太坊钱包?
选择合适的以太坊钱包主要取决于使用习惯、安全需求和资产规模。以下是一些选择建议:
- 用户需求:了解使用目的,如频繁交易或长期存储资产,选择合适的钱包类型。
- 安全性:如果安全性是首要考虑,建议使用硬件钱包或冷钱包;如果追求便捷,可选择热钱包。
- 用户体验:界面友好、操作简便的钱包更易上手,适合新手用户。
- 社区和支持:选择知名度和用户基础较大的钱包,便于获取最新资讯和技术支持。
以太坊节点是不是每个用户都需要运行?
并不是每个以太坊用户都需要运行节点。以下是关于节点的一些考虑:
- 普通用户:一般普通用户可以依赖第三方节点完成交易,提高便捷性。
- 开发者和矿工:对于进行大规模交易的用户、开发者或者矿工,运行节点则是必要的,以便实时获取区块数据和验证信息。
- 去中心化:运行节点参与网络安全维护的用户越多,以太坊的去中心化程度越高,有助于保护整个网络。
如何确保以太坊钱包的安全性?
保障以太坊钱包安全性的方法多种多样,包括但不限于:
- 使用强密码:设置复杂的密码,并启用双重身份验证可大幅增加安全性。
- 定期备份:定期备份钱包文件或私钥,并将其存放于安全的位置,如外部存储设备。
- 更新软件:始终保持钱包应用程序及底层操作系统的更新,防止安全漏洞被利用。
- 选择信誉良好的钱包:使用社区推荐和市场上评测较高的钱包,减少被攻击的风险。
以太坊节点与钱包如何配合使用?
以太坊节点与钱包可以协同使用,从而最大限度地提高安全性和便利性。以下是一些建议:
- 运行全节点:对于有能力的用户,可以选择运行全节点提供网络支持,同时使用钱包进行日常交易。
- 使用轻钱包:对于资源有限的用户,利用轻钱包连接到全节点进行交易,可以享受更高的安全性。
- 进行资产管理:使用钱包进行资产管理的同时,运行节点可帮助获得数据,进行交易验证。
- 降低风险:通过确保节点的供应可以获得最新的区块链信息,结合钱包有效降低交易风险。
结论
在以太坊生态系统中,钱包和节点扮演着各自独特的重要角色。了解它们的区别及使用方法,能够帮助用户更高效、更安全地管理个人数字资产。无论是选择热钱包、冷钱包还是搭建节点,用户需根据自身的实际需求与技术能力,做出最适合自己的决策。希望本文能为读者在加密货币世界的探索中提供一些有价值的信息和指导。